Capgemini Invent's Supply Chain Advisory practice helps clients convert AI and GenAI from pilot projects into scaled, governed enterprise value - across planning, IBP, logistics, inventory, and fulfillment.

Requirements

  • 12+ years in end-to-end supply chain transformation, including 7+ years in consulting/advisory leading multi-workstream programs.
  • Demonstrated business development track record: pipeline creation, deal shaping, revenue delivery in consulting.
  • Deep domain expertise: IBP, demand/supply planning, logistics, inventory optimization, supply chain performance management.
  • Designed and delivered Agentic AI solutions across the end-to-end Supply Chain ecosystem, driving measurable business value.
  • Led enterprise AI transformations, integrating Agentic AI, governance, adoption, and value realization frameworks.
  • Bachelor's degree required; MBA or equivalent graduate degree preferred.
  • Executive communication and storytelling skills; ability to translate AI concepts into board-level business decisions.
  • Willingness to travel based on client and engagement needs.
  • Bachelor’s degree in supply chain, Engineering, Business, or a related field; MBA or relevant Master’s preferred.

Nice To Haves

  • Hands-on experience with at least one major planning/AI platform (e.g., SAP IBP, Kinaxis, o9, Blue Yonder, Ariba, Coupa) or equivalent.
  • Experience building alliances across supply chain, data, and AI platforms, translating ecosystem capabilities into differentiated client offerings and scalable solutions.
  • Drive AI governance: data/model governance, responsible AI adoption, and compliance with client and regulatory standards (e.g., EU AI Act, NIST AI RMF where applicable).
  • Demonstrated contribution to thought leadership, asset development, or capability building within a consulting or advisory practice.

Responsibilities

  • Lead cross-functional supply chain transformation engagements (planning, IBP, logistics, inventory, fulfillment), embedding AI/GenAI into future-state design.
  • Define and prioritize AI use cases (scenario intelligence, decision-support copilots, autonomous planning, disruption sensing) with quantified value cases tied to executive priorities - not just capability demos.
  • Responsible for revenue generation around AI‑enabled supply chain offerings, including go‑to‑market strategy, deal closure, and ecosystem partnerships.
  • Design target operating models integrating data, analytics, automation, and human decision rights, with clear governance and adoption metrics.
  • Act as trusted advisor to VP/C-suite client stakeholders; lead executive workshops and investment decision support.
  • Lead and mentor a team; own staffing, development, and delivery quality across engagements.
  • Contribute to practice assets, methodologies, and published thought leadership.
  • Build a network within the Capgemini Group and contribute to the education of other Business Units around practice offerings to support existing account expansion.
  • Play a significant role in client proposals and RFI/RFP responses from initial brief to final sales presentations.
  • Nurture and expand existing account relationships.
  • Identify potential personal business relationships that can be leveraged by the practice to develop new business.
  • Identify potential project extension and expansion opportunities while staffed on projects.
  • Support the development of thought leadership and innovative offerings as they relate to AI/Data Science, Digital Customer Analytics, and Operational Analytics.
  • Support the upskilling of the team members on topics related to Data & Analytics.
